#ifndef TEMPLAT_LATTICE_ALGEBRA_HELPERS_HASEVAL_H
#define TEMPLAT_LATTICE_ALGEBRA_HELPERS_HASEVAL_H
/* This file is part of TempLat, available at https://cosmolattice.github.io/templat .
Copyright 2021-2026 The TempLat authors, see AUTHORS.md.
Released under the MIT license, see LICENSE.md. */
// File info: Main contributor(s): Adrien Florio, Franz R. Sattler, Year: 2026
#include "TempLat/parallel/device.h"
#include "TempLat/lattice/algebra/helpers/iscomplextype.h"
namespace TempLat
{
template <typename U, typename... IDX>
concept HasEval = requires(std::decay_t<U> obj, IDX... idx) { obj.eval(idx...); };
template <typename U>
concept TypeEvalsItself = (std::is_arithmetic_v<std::decay_t<U>> || IsComplexType<std::decay_t<U>>);
template <typename U>
concept TypeHasStaticValue = requires { std::is_arithmetic_v<decltype(std::decay_t<U>::value)>; };
template <class T>
concept HasEvalMethod =
HasEval<T, size_t> || HasEval<T, size_t, size_t> || HasEval<T, size_t, size_t, size_t> ||
HasEval<T, size_t, size_t, size_t, size_t> || HasEval<T, size_t, size_t, size_t, size_t, size_t> ||
HasEval<T, size_t, size_t, size_t, size_t, size_t, size_t> ||
HasEval<T, size_t, size_t, size_t, size_t, size_t, size_t, size_t>;
} // namespace TempLat
#endif
